Claire went home after school and told her mother that 1 whole is the same as 2/2 and 6/6. Her mother asked why, but Claire couldn't explain. Use a number line and words to help Claire show and explain why. 1 = 2/2 = 6/6.

2/2 means two halves or 1/2 and 1/2.

If we start at 0 on a number line and go 1/2 the distance between 0 and 1 and then 1/2 again we will end up at 1.

We can also think of cutting the distance from 0 to 1 into two equal pieces and then taking two such pieces. Together they equal 1 whole. That is the one unit from 0 to 1.

Similarly if we cut the distance into 6 and then take six such pieces we again get the whole distance from 0 to 1 or one whole.
